Background
The swimming pool cleaning robot belongs to a swimming pool water bottom dust collector, is a full-automatic water bottom dust collector, is mainly used for cleaning hair, leaves and sand grains of a swimming pool and cleaning and brushing various dirt such as dirt and water lines on the bottom and wall of the swimming pool, even has the wall climbing function, and can be used for cleaning the wall surface of the swimming pool.
Swimming pool cleaning machines people's clean function and wall climbing function mainly rely on the work of water spray motor, and pivoted water spray motor can inhale a large amount of pond water, filters cleanly, simultaneously, provides certain adsorption affinity for the robot climbs the wall, and the pond water after the filtration is got rid of from the robot top, for the robot provides the reaction that compresses tightly the wall, supplementary wall climbing.
Therefore, the work efficiency of the water spraying motor obviously promotes the cleaning function and the wall climbing function of the robot, the work efficiency of the water spraying motor in the common swimming pool cleaning robot is not high, and the main reason is that the water spraying motor is lack of a rectifying support (also called as a rectifying pipe, a rectifying cover and the like), so that the sucked pool water is disordered and uncontrollable, and the water spraying effect is extremely low.

Example one
The functional bracket of the water spraying motor of the swimming pool cleaning robot is positioned in the swimming pool cleaning robot 1 and fixedly arranged on the sealed case 2, and is characterized in that the functional bracket 3 comprises a connecting seat 4, a flow guide pipe 5 and a joint sleeve 6, the water spraying motor 7 is arranged in the sealed case 2, a transmission shaft 8 of the water spraying motor 7 is vertically upward, extends out of the sealed case 2 and is in sealed rotary connection with the sealed case 2 through a sealed shaft sleeve 9;
the flow guide pipe 5 is in a hollow cylindrical shape, the periphery of the lower end of the flow guide pipe is provided with a water spraying inlet 10, the upper end of the flow guide pipe is provided with a connector connecting seat 41, the connecting seats 4 are positioned at the lower end of the flow guide pipe 5, the number of the connecting seats 4 is multiple, and the connecting seats 4 are uniformly distributed in the circumferential direction; the functional bracket 3 is fixedly connected with the sealing case 2 through a connecting seat 4 and screws; the periphery of the joint connecting seat 41 is provided with external threads, the joint sleeve 6 is in an arc bent pipe shape, the lower end of the joint sleeve 6 extends vertically and downwards and is provided with internal threads, the joint sleeve 6 is connected with the joint connecting seat 41 through threads and is further communicated with the flow guide pipe 5, the end part of the joint sleeve 6 is provided with a clamping joint 12 used for connecting the water spray pipe 11, a pressure increasing plate 13 is arranged in the clamping joint, the pressure increasing plate 13 is obliquely arranged, the middle part of the pressure increasing plate is provided with an opening, and the opening is in a gradual necking shape;
the center shaft of the transmission shaft 8 of the water spraying motor 7 and the center shaft of the draft tube 5 are the same straight line, the propeller blades 14 are fixedly connected to the transmission shaft 8 of the water spraying motor 7, the number of the water spraying inlets 10 is multiple, and the multiple water spraying inlets 10 are uniformly distributed along the center shaft of the draft tube 5 in the circumferential direction;
the water spraying motor functional support is arranged at the position of the water spraying motor and used for providing a flow guiding effect for the water spraying work of the water spraying motor, so that the water spraying effect can be effectively improved, the water spraying motor has a rectifying function, the operation stability of the water spraying motor is ensured, and meanwhile, the water spraying effect and the water spraying strength are improved by pressurizing through the pressurizing plate (the reaction force of water spraying can be used for a swimming pool cleaning robot to climb a wall, so that the swimming pool cleaning robot is more easily attached to a vertical wall surface of a swimming pool, and the swimming pool cleaning robot can clean the wall surface of the swimming pool);
when the water spraying motor rotates, the swimming pool cleaning robot absorbs water from the bottom (water suction port) and sucks the water in the swimming pool into the swimming pool cleaning robot, and the swimming pool water is filtered, and then sequentially enters the water spraying pipe and the joint sleeve under the action of the water spraying motor and the paddle, and finally is discharged out of the swimming pool cleaning robot;
in the process, the water in the swimming pool enters the flow guide pipe from the water spray inlet, the water spray inlets are uniformly distributed in the circumferential direction, the water entering the flow guide pipe in the swimming pool is not disordered and then is sprayed out after being guided by the joint sleeve.
Example two
The functional bracket of the water spray motor of the swimming pool cleaning robot in the embodiment is characterized in that the connecting seat 4 and the flow guide pipe 5 are of an integrated structure, and a reinforcing rib 15 is connected between the connecting seat 4 and the flow guide pipe 5;
at the rectification in-process of honeycomb duct (ensure that swimming pool pond water is not disorderly), can certainly receive the impact (pond water internal energy) of pond water, the pond water impact can lead to the honeycomb duct to rock, and this embodiment structural feature's advantage lies in, can effectively improve the stability of function support, reduces the honeycomb duct and rocks, and then improves its rectification effect, and then improves the water spray effect.
EXAMPLE III
In the functional bracket of the water spraying motor of the swimming pool cleaning robot in the embodiment, a plurality of guide grid plates 16 are fixedly arranged in the water spraying inlet 10, the guide grid plates 16 are vertically arranged, and the vertical surfaces of the guide grid plates 16 penetrate through the central axis of the guide pipe 5;
the water guide grid plate of the embodiment can be rectified in the process that water in the swimming pool enters the water guide pipe, so that the rectifying effect can be greatly improved, and the water spraying effect is ensured.
Example four
The difference between the embodiment and the third embodiment is that the flow guiding grid plate 16 is vertically arranged, and the vertical surface of the flow guiding grid plate does not penetrate through the central axis of the flow guiding pipe 5; that is, the water conservancy diversion grid tray is on vertical direction, and 5 axis of honeycomb duct deviate, at this moment, when swimming pool pond water got into the honeycomb duct, can form the vortex state, not only greatly reduced to the impact of honeycomb duct, and, the velocity of flow is faster, and water spray effect and intensity are higher.
EXAMPLE five
The functional bracket of the water spraying motor of the swimming pool cleaning robot in the embodiment is characterized in that a limiting seat 17 is arranged on the sealing case 2, the limiting seat 17 is positioned at the transmission shaft 8 of the water spraying motor 7 and is circular, protruded and connected with the upper end of the sealing case 2, and the lower end of the flow guide pipe 5 is matched with the limiting seat 17 and is clamped in an interference manner;
the spacing seat of this embodiment is used for improving the stability of function support, reduces the honeycomb duct and rocks, and then improves its rectification effect, and then improves the water spray effect.
